Shallow M5.9 earthquake hits Tonga

A strong earthquake registered by the USGS as M5.9 hit Tonga at 06:40 UTC on June 18, 2024. The agency is reporting a depth of 35 km (21.7 miles). EMSC is reporting the same magnitude and depth. The quake was initially reported as M6.0.

The epicenter was located 87.6 km (54.4 miles) SE of Hihifo (population 815), and 351.5 km (218.4 miles) SSW of Apia (population 40 407), Samoa.

1 000 people are estimated to have felt weak shaking.

There is no tsunami threat from this earthquake.

The USGS issued a Green alert for shaking-related fatalities and economic losses. There is a low likelihood of casualties and damage.

Overall, the population in this region resides in structures that are highly vulnerable to earthquake shaking, though some resistant structures exist. The predominant vulnerable building types are unknown/miscellaneous types and wood construction.

This is the fourth M6+ earthquake since the beginning of the month, following M6.2 at the Pacific-Antarctic Ridge on June 9, M6.0 west of Macquarie Island on June 6, and M6.0 near the coast of Peru on June 16.
